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Frage zum Start #1

Closed
Michel83 opened this issue Sep 28, 2020 · 8 comments
Closed

Frage zum Start #1

Michel83 opened this issue Sep 28, 2020 · 8 comments

Comments

@Michel83
Copy link

Hi, ich habe ein kleine Frage zum Start des Sensors.

Ist es normal das wenn ich Spannung auf den Sensor gebe die grüne LED Blinkt dann die Rote Leuchtet und im Terminal dies steht

`AskSin++ V4.1.2 (Sep 28 2020 19:35:40)
Address Space: 32 - 156
CC init1
CC Version: 14

  • ready
    Config Freq: 0x2165E2
    ADS1115 init at address 4B OK, gain 1024
    ADS1115 init at address 4A OK, gain 1024
    iVcc: 3332
    `

Danach passiert erst mal eine ganze zeit nichts mehr im Display habe ich die Anzeige :

AskSinn++ V4.1.2
JPCUR00001

ich denke das ist alles so normal, das Problem was ich habe das nach einer zeit dann im Display L1 mit 0.0, L2 mit 214748, und L3 mit 0.0 steht wo muss ich suchen ?

Ich habe 50A Wandler direkt auf die ADS gelötet

Grüße
und Super Arbeit !

@Michel83
Copy link
Author

Kurzes update ich habe ihn mal angelernt, hier zeigt er auf L2 keine Werte allerdings bekomme ich die Servicemeldung mit daten stehen zur Übertragung an nicht weg
image

@jp112sdl
Copy link
Owner

allerdings bekomme ich die Servicemeldung mit daten stehen zur Übertragung an nicht weg

Configtaster mal kurz gedrückt?

das Problem was ich habe das nach einer zeit dann im Display L1 mit 0.0, L2 mit 214748, und L3 mit 0.0 steht wo muss ich suchen ?

Hmm, bin ich auch grad überfragt. Der Wert wird ja per I2C direkt vom ADS1115 ausgelesen

@Michel83
Copy link
Author

Danke für die schnelle Antwort, was mir noch aufgefallen ist im Display fehlt bei L2 auch der Pfeil nach unten, die config Taste hatte ich kurz gedrückt wie die rote LED aus war. Danach blinkte die grüne zweimal kurz aber die Meldung in der ccu war nicht weg.

Ich versuche morgen nochmal ein anderen ProMini, da ich diesen auch seltsamer weise nur mit dem diamex Programmer beschreiben konnte also nicht mit dem ftdi

@Michel83
Copy link
Author

Michel83 commented Sep 29, 2020

Hi,

ich habe nochmal getestet den ProMini habe ich noch nicht gewechselt aber mal die Adressen der ADS1115 gewechselt gleiches Phänomen L2 nur mist und kein Pfeil, danach habe ich dem ADS1115 4B die Adresse geklaut siehe :

Address Space: 32 - 156
CC init1
CC Version: 14
 - ready
Config Freq: 0x2165E2
ADS1115 init at address 4B FAILED!
ADS1115 init at address 4A OK, gain 1024
iVcc: 3322
measure() #1 of 12
sendConditionalSwitchCommand
<- 0C 01 A2 41 F34E01 35C9DA 01 00 00  - 66891
-> 0C 50 86 70 025F31 000000 00 A7 3B  - 66895
waitAck: 00
<- 0C 01 A2 41 F34E01 35C9DA 01 00 00  - 67532
waitAck: 00
<- 0C 01 A2 41 F34E01 35C9DA 01 00 00  - 68167
waitAck: 00
<- 0C 01 A2 41 F34E01 35C9DA 01 00 00  - 68802
waitAck: 00
<- 0C 01 A2 41 F34E01 35C9DA 01 00 00  - 69439
waitAck: 00
<- 0C 01 A2 41 F34E01 35C9DA 01 00 00  - 70074
waitAck: 00
sendConditionalSwitchCommand
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 71071
waitAck: 00
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 72060
waitAck: 00
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 73050
waitAck: 00
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 74039
waitAck: 00
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 75028
waitAck: 00
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 76015
waitAck: 00
ignore 10 FF 86 53 4D0E4E 000000 00 00 8F 8E 00 02 25  - 76664

jetzt ist L2 auf Null allerdings fehlt nun auch bei L3 der Pfeil.

@jp112sdl
Copy link
Owner

Also an den Pfeilen solltest du dich erstmal nicht orientieren.
Sie zeigen lediglich an, ob ein Grenzwert über-/unterschritten wurde.

Komisch ist auch die Zieladresse FFFFFF

sendConditionalSwitchCommand
<- 0C 02 B2 41 F34E01 FFFFFF 03 01 FF  - 71071

Du solltest noch mal einen kompletten Reset machen (Ablernen mit Werkseinstellung), um das EEPROM neu zu intialisieren.
Dann noch mal neu anlernen.

Vielleicht sind auch dann die L2 Probleme weg

@Michel83
Copy link
Author

Michel83 commented Oct 3, 2020

Hi, sorry hatte heute erst Zeit zum probieren.

Er läuft, Ablernen mit Werkseinstellung war des Rätsels Lösung das L2 Problem war danach auch weg.

Jetzt habe ich zwar noch das Schönheitsproblem das bei Geräte nicht der Strom sondern der lange string steht aber damit kann ich leben.

Super Arbeit und danke nochmal für den Support.

Grüsse

@Michel83 Michel83 closed this as completed Oct 3, 2020
@jp112sdl
Copy link
Owner

jp112sdl commented Oct 3, 2020

Jetzt habe ich zwar noch das Schönheitsproblem das bei Geräte nicht der Strom sondern der lange string steht

Welche CCU FW Version setzt du ein?
Bei RaspberryMatic wird das (noch?) automatisch übersetzt.
Dort gibt es in der /www/webui/webui.js (noch?) den Eintrag
elvST['ENERGIE_METER_TRANSMITTER|CURRENT'] = '${stringTablePowerMeterCurrent}';
und auch in der /www/webui/js/lang/de/translate.lang.stringtable.js noch
"stringTablePowerMeterCurrent": "Strom",

Wie ich sehe, existiert der Eintrag in der aktuellen OCCU master aber nicht mehr. :(
Bis Version 3.51 war die Übersetzung noch drin. Grrrrr...
Immer wieder Überraschungen aufs Neue... Ich werde die Übersetzung dann in der nächsten Addon Version selbst implementieren.

@jp112sdl
Copy link
Owner

jp112sdl commented Oct 3, 2020

Ahja, man hat stringTablePowerMeterCurrent in stringTableCurrent umbenannt.

Heißt für mich: Keinerlei vorgefertigte Übersetzungen mehr nutzen.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ants